Balance Transfer Processed Twice...

So I signed up for a new credit card so that I could do a balance transfer (around $4000) and somehow this balance transfer got processed 2 times. So now I have $4000x2 sent to my new credit card and my balance on the old one is -$4000.

I'm not sure how this happened but I am a bit stressed bc I don't want to have to worry about paying back DOUBLE the initial amount I owed! I am going to reach out to the CC company but just wanted to ask for any advice.

Ask the company with the -$4000 balance to write you a check for the negative amount. Soon as you get that check, pay your credit card with it. That’ll be the easiest way.
